| Sumario: | This article reports on the failure of publishers to address the limited supply of Michael Jackson books. Publishers Carlton, John Blake and HarperCollins have earmarked at least 100,000 each for newly-commissioned books. According to Carlton, the book "Michael Jackson: The King of Pop" had been delayed until the end of July 2009. Pan Macmillan's 2004 edition of "Michael Jackson: The Magic and the Madness," by Randy Taraborelli is one of the most popular books available in the market. Sales for the book have increased by 20.812%, says Nielsen BookScan.
